This invention discloses an ecological
restoration method for improving
river water quality, comprising the following steps: S1, cleaning up floating debris on the river surface and
solid waste along the banks; S2, deploying ecological floating islands on the river surface; S3, regularly monitoring the main
pollutant indicators,
water transparency, and dissolved
oxygen content in the water. This ecological
restoration method scientifically configures submerged
plant areas and microbial attachment substrate areas in the vertical space of the ecological floating islands. It utilizes the photosynthetic and
nutrient absorption capabilities of submerged plants to reduce
nitrogen and
phosphorus loads in the water and increase dissolved
oxygen. Simultaneously, it incorporates specially modified
polymer fibers as biomimetic aquatic plants, utilizing their high specific surface area and specific functional groups to adsorb
heavy metals and recalcitrant
organic matter in the water, significantly improving the transparency of the
river water and the self-purification capacity of the
ecosystem.
